Several netters have asked me how I fixed the tcpip bug that causes it to
be dumb about protocols (SLS release). I followed someone's instructions
in the mail-archives and can't remember the source but you basically
can use emacs to replace j^Bj^Aj^B with j^Fj^Aj^B in config. There is only
one place where this change takes effect. Make sure your rc.net file is
set up o.k. (some installations put tcpip stuff in /usr/etc/inet, some in
/etc), and that the appropriate files have execute permission set.

Checking the source, you'll find that the socket() call is not compatible
with the implementation of socket() in the kernel.
